I ranked them based on their draft rank. So Lewis is a hit, because he's been a contributor and was drafted in the 3rd round.

2019: Trysten Hill looks like a big reach. McGovern hasn't really seen the field. Pollard appears to be a hit.

2018: LVE's career is possibly over, due to an injury he had when he was draft. Williams is a hit because he was a starter, but it's clear X man was a better fit for the offense. Gallup is a hit.

2017: Taco isn't on the team, Chido isn't very good. Lewis has been a contributor, as has Woods and Noah Brown.

The drafting lately, combined with the massive contracts for underproducing players doesn't bode well for the immediate future.
